Meteorology warns of expected thunderstorms, accompanied by strong winds, on the coast

The Meteorological Department warned of thunderstorms expected on the coast, accompanied by strong winds in the southern regions. The weather on the coast is expected, until six o’clock this evening, to be hot during the day, with local clouds and a chance for rain that may be thundery in the southern regions.. and in The sea is accompanied by scattered clouds sometimes.

The winds on the coast will be mostly southeasterly to southwesterly, at a speed ranging between 5 and 15 knots, with gusts of up to 25 knots with thundery rain. on some areas.

The horizontal visibility ranges between 4 and 9 km, decreasing to 3 km or less with thunderstorms. Sea waves on the coast will range between 1 and 3 feet, rising to 4 feet at times.. Offshore, it will range between 2 and 4 feet, rising to 6 feet at times. The expected highest temperature in Doha is /37/ degrees Celsius.
